Firefox appears in all desktops

Thomas replied
Thomas

When I try to use multiple desktops to arrange the opened windows, the window of Firefox is present in all of them, even the last one, which is usually totally empty (and when we drag a new window in it, a new empty desktop is created).

You can find attached screenshots of my three desktops, where Firefox appears (I blurred all info that could be sensitive, I hope I did not miss any !).

Is there a setting to unset this ?

Hi try these, maybe they will help you

Go to about:config

Search for: widget.prefer_windows_on_current_virtual_desktop Change it to true

If it doesn't work try widget.disable-workspace-management = true
